Only thing Cowen has left to lose is the election
As Cabinet colleagues scent political blood like circling sharks waiting for the precise moment to strike, and junior ministers openly jockey for post-Cowen position, the caretaker Taoiseach is already being air-brushed from history.
He remains Fianna Fáil chief purely because no one else wants to lead the party’s bedraggled and beaten-down soldiers to their electoral destiny.
